#ifndef PRVHASH_CORE_INCLUDED
#define PRVHASH_CORE_INCLUDED
#include <stdint.h>
/**
* This function runs a single PRVHASH random number generation round. This
* function can be used both as a hash generator and as a general-purpose
* random number generator. In the latter case, it is advisable to initially
* run this function 5 times before using its random output, to neutralize any
* possible oddities of "Seed"'s and "lcg"'s initial values.
*
* To generate hashes, the "lcg" variable should be XORed with entropy input
* prior to calling this function.
*
* @param[in,out] Seed0 The current "Seed" value. Can be initialized to any
* value.
* @param[in,out] lcg0 The current "lcg" value. Can be initialized to any
* value.
* @param[in,out] Hash0 Current hash word in a hash word array.
* @return Current random value.
*/
inline uint64_t prvhash_core64( uint64_t* const Seed0, uint64_t* const lcg0,
uint64_t* const Hash0 )
{
uint64_t Seed = *Seed0; uint64_t lcg = *lcg0; uint64_t Hash = *Hash0;
const uint64_t plcg = lcg;
const uint64_t mx = Seed * ( lcg - ~lcg );
const uint64_t rs = mx >> 32 | mx << 32;
lcg += ~mx;
Hash += rs;
Seed = Hash ^ plcg;
const uint64_t out = lcg ^ rs;
*Seed0 = Seed; *lcg0 = lcg; *Hash0 = Hash;
return( out );
}
inline uint32_t prvhash_core32( uint32_t* const Seed0, uint32_t* const lcg0,
uint32_t* const Hash0 )
{
uint32_t Seed = *Seed0; uint32_t lcg = *lcg0; uint32_t Hash = *Hash0;
const uint32_t plcg = lcg;
const uint32_t mx = Seed * ( lcg - ~lcg );
const uint32_t rs = mx >> 16 | mx << 16;
lcg += ~mx;
Hash += rs;
Seed = Hash ^ plcg;
const uint32_t out = lcg ^ rs;
*Seed0 = Seed; *lcg0 = lcg; *Hash0 = Hash;
return( out );
}
inline uint16_t prvhash_core16( uint16_t* const Seed0, uint16_t* const lcg0,
uint16_t* const Hash0 )
{
uint16_t Seed = *Seed0; uint16_t lcg = *lcg0; uint16_t Hash = *Hash0;
const uint16_t plcg = lcg;
const uint16_t mx = (uint16_t) ( Seed * ( lcg - ~lcg ));
const uint16_t rs = (uint16_t) ( mx >> 8 | mx << 8 );
lcg += (uint16_t) ~mx;
Hash += rs;
Seed = (uint16_t) ( Hash ^ plcg );
const uint16_t out = (uint16_t) ( lcg ^ rs );
*Seed0 = Seed; *lcg0 = lcg; *Hash0 = Hash;
return( out );
}
inline uint8_t prvhash_core8( uint8_t* const Seed0, uint8_t* const lcg0,
uint8_t* const Hash0 )
{
uint8_t Seed = *Seed0; uint8_t lcg = *lcg0; uint8_t Hash = *Hash0;
const uint8_t plcg = lcg;
const uint8_t mx = (uint8_t) ( Seed * ( lcg - ~lcg ));
const uint8_t rs = (uint8_t) ( mx >> 4 | mx << 4 );
lcg += (uint8_t) ~mx;
Hash += rs;
Seed = (uint8_t) ( Hash ^ plcg );
const uint8_t out = (uint8_t) ( lcg ^ rs );
*Seed0 = Seed; *lcg0 = lcg; *Hash0 = Hash;
return( out );
}
inline uint8_t prvhash_core4( uint8_t* const Seed0, uint8_t* const lcg0,
uint8_t* const Hash0 )
{
uint8_t Seed = *Seed0; uint8_t lcg = *lcg0; uint8_t Hash = *Hash0;
const uint8_t plcg = lcg;
const uint8_t mx = (uint8_t) (( Seed * ( lcg - ~lcg )) & 15 );
const uint8_t rs = (uint8_t) (( mx >> 2 | mx << 2 ) & 15 );
lcg += (uint8_t) ~mx;
lcg &= 15;
Hash += rs;
Hash &= 15;
Seed = (uint8_t) ( Hash ^ plcg );
const uint8_t out = (uint8_t) ( lcg ^ rs );
*Seed0 = Seed; *lcg0 = lcg; *Hash0 = Hash;
return( out );
}
inline uint8_t prvhash_core2( uint8_t* const Seed0, uint8_t* const lcg0,
uint8_t* const Hash0 )
{
uint8_t Seed = *Seed0; uint8_t lcg = *lcg0; uint8_t Hash = *Hash0;
const uint8_t plcg = lcg;
const uint8_t mx = (uint8_t) (( Seed * ( lcg - ~lcg )) & 3 );
const uint8_t rs = (uint8_t) (( mx >> 1 | mx << 1 ) & 3 );
lcg += (uint8_t) ~mx;
lcg &= 3;
Hash += rs;
Hash &= 3;
Seed = (uint8_t) ( Hash ^ plcg );
const uint8_t out = (uint8_t) ( lcg ^ rs );
*Seed0 = Seed; *lcg0 = lcg; *Hash0 = Hash;
return( out );
}
#endif // PRVHASH_CORE_INCLUDED
